微信SDK通信接口
我可以帮助你描述微信SDK通信接口的详细内容。
微信SDK通信接口定义
微信SDK(Software Development Kit)是微信提供给开发者的一个工具包,用于与微信服务器进行通信。通过使用微信SDK,可以实现各种功能,如发送消息、接收通知、管理好友关系等。在本文中,我们将重点介绍手机客户端上传的通知类消息。
手机客户端上传的通知类消息
以下是手机客户端上传的通知类消息:
1. 手机客户端上线通知
* 接口名称:`wx_client_online`
* 请求方式:POST* 请求参数:
+ `client_id`: 客户端ID(必填)
+ `client_secret`: 客户端密钥(必填)
+ `device_info`: 设备信息(选填)
* 返回值:成功时返回`200 OK`
2. 手机客户端下线通知
* 接口名称:`wx_client_offline`
* 请求方式:POST* 请求参数:
+ `client_id`: 客户端ID(必填)
+ `client_secret`: 客户端密钥(必填)
+ `device_info`: 设备信息(选填)
* 返回值:成功时返回`200 OK`
3. 微信个人号新增好友通知
* 接口名称:`wx_friend_add`
* 请求方式:POST* 请求参数:
+ `openid`: 微信OpenID(必填)
+ `friend_id`: 好友ID(必填)
+ `device_info`: 设备信息(选填)
* 返回值:成功时返回`200 OK`
4. 微信个人号移除好友通知
* 接口名称:`wx_friend_remove`
* 请求方式:POST* 请求参数:
+ `openid`: 微信OpenID(必填)
+ `friend_id`: 好友ID(必填)
+ `device_info`: 设备信息(选填)
* 返回值:成功时返回`200 OK`
5. 手机客户端微信上线通知
* 接口名称:`wx_client_online`
* 请求方式:POST* 请求参数:
+ `client_id`: 客户端ID(必填)
+ `client_secret`: 客户端密钥(必填)
+ `device_info`: 设备信息(选填)
* 返回值:成功时返回`200 OK`
6. 手机客户端微信下线通知
* 接口名称:`wx_client_offline`
* 请求方式:POST* 请求参数:
+ `client_id`: 客户端ID(必填)
+ `client_secret`: 客户端密钥(必填)
+ `device_info`: 设备信息(选填)
* 返回值:成功时返回`200 OK`
以上是手机客户端上传的通知类消息接口定义。这些接口可以用于实现各种功能,如发送消息、接收通知、管理好友关系等。在实际开发中,需要根据具体需求选择合适的接口,并按照接口定义进行编码。
注意事项
* 所有接口请求都必须使用POST方式。
* 所有接口参数都必须填写完整,不得缺失。
* 设备信息(device_info)是选填参数,若不传递,则视为未传递此参数。
* 返回值成功时返回200 OK,失败时返回相应错误码和错误消息。
以上就是微信SDK通信接口的详细内容。希望这些信息能够帮助你更好地理解微信SDK通信接口,并在实际开发中使用它们。